First record of Aiptasia mutabilis (Cnidaria: Anthozoa) from Turkish seas
The biodiversity of the Specially Protected Marine Area at Foca (Turkish Aegean Sea) was studied by scuba diving during October 2008. In the framework of this study the actinarian Aiptasia mutabilis (Gravenhorst, 1831) was found for the first time in Turkish waters. This new record extends the known geographical distribution of the species.
